A colloquial phrase used to describe someone who suddenly lost their temper or exploded in anger. 'Siquitraque' is a type of firecracker, so the phrase uses this imagery to depict the suddenness and intensity of the person's anger.
Examples
- Spanish: Cuando Juan se enteró de lo que había pasado, el explotó como un siquitraque.
- English: When Juan found out what had happened, he exploded like a firecracker.
